A young woman searching for her boyfriend stumbles upon a plot by parasitic alien cyborgs to take over the world by inhabiting human bodies. She also discovers an unorthodox method of battling the invaders.
No streaming info available.
Verdict: Unknown
> Paul Thomas (Director)
> Carl Esser (Writer)